Transaction 24a818621621a5cc062a429d1b84e72c3ef133f4f2dcf71f4f7915d174b92fb9

1 Input
2 Outputs
  • 24a818621621a5cc062a429d1b84e72c3ef133f4f2dcf71f4f7915d174b92fb9:0
  • value  95000
    address  3FX75UD1QvdAbzotYiRrPXyEMdwjR1aTkq
  • 24a818621621a5cc062a429d1b84e72c3ef133f4f2dcf71f4f7915d174b92fb9:1
  • value  8925773
    address  39Psycxte8SuqsvcULg7m2EL3sha2A3oq1